  4. Kem Mon Win User

    DLL FILE DEBUG

    dll file not found after Creator's Update, Code Execution Cannot Proceed

    Hi Aberfoyle,

    It is possible that the
    .dll file was corrupted during the update causing the error to occur.
    To better assist you, kindly find the
    .dll file
    in
    c:\Windows\System32. If you can find the
    .dll file, it means that we need to
    register
    your
    .dll file
    to your
    Operating System
    for it to
    work. To do this, we need to
    unregister
    the
    .dll file
    first and
    re-register
    it. Here are the steps on how to do so:

    To unregister the .dll file:


    • Press
      Windows key + R, type
      Regsvr32 /u c:\Windows\System32\VCRUNTIME140.dll
      and hit
      Enter/OK.

    To re-register the .dll file:


    • Press
      Windows key + R, type
      Regsvr32 c:\Windows\System32\VCRUNTIME140.dll
      and hit
      Enter/OK.

    If you cannot find the
    .dll
    file in
    c:\Windows\System32,
    kindly run these methods of troubleshooting
    so that we will know if the issue is within/not within the
    Operating System:

    Method 1:
    Run SFC Scan.  

    SFC
    will
    scan
    and
    run
    an
    automatic repair
    to any
    corrupted system files
    that it will detect. We suggest that you perform it twice. To run an
    SFC scan, follow these steps:  


    • Run
      Command Prompt as Administrator.  

    • Type
      sfc /scannow
      and hit
      Enter.   

    Note:
    Kindly run
    SFC twice or thrice
    and check for results before you proceed to the next method.
